Section 2307 - Voluntary termination of statutory close corporation status by amendment of articles

(a) General rule.--A statutory close corporation may voluntarily terminate its status as such and cease to be subject to this chapter by amending its articles to delete therefrom the additional provision required by section 2303(1) (relating to formation of statutory close corporations) to be stated in the articles of a statutory close corporation. (b) Procedure.--The amendment shall not be effective unless it is adopted by at least the minimum vote. Cross References. Section 2307 is referred to in sections 2306, 2308, 2309 of this title.
